Maintaining and Replacing Headlights on Your 2000 Subaru Legacy

The 2000 Subaru Legacy is equipped with headlights that are a crucial part of your vehicle's safety and operational functionality. Ensuring they are in good working order is not only a legal requirement but also a vital aspect of road safety, especially when driving at night or in adverse weather conditions.

When it comes to replacing or maintaining the headlights on your 2000 Subaru Legacy, there are several important steps and considerations to keep in mind:

  • Check for any signs of damage or wear, such as cracks in the lenses or fogging, which can reduce light output.
  • Ensure the headlights are properly aligned to avoid dazzling other motorists and to maximise your visibility.
  • Consider upgrading to more modern bulbs, like halogen or LED, which can improve visibility and efficiency.

To replace the headlights on your 2000 Subaru Legacy, you'll need to access the headlight housing. This is typically a straightforward process, but it's important to have the right tools on hand, such as a screwdriver set and possibly a socket wrench. Begin by ensuring the engine is off and the keys are removed from the ignition. Open the bonnet and locate the back of the headlight assembly. You'll often find a dust cover, wiring harness, or a retainer clip that needs to be removed to access the bulb.

Once you have access to the bulb, carefully disconnect it from the wiring harness. Handle the new bulb with care - avoid touching the glass with your fingers as oils from your skin can shorten its lifespan. Install the new bulb by reversing the removal process and ensure it is secured properly. Check the headlight alignment once the new bulb is in place, this ensures that you have the best possible field of vision.

Regular maintenance is also a key part of headlight care. Cleaning the headlight lenses regularly can prevent build-up of dirt and grime that could diminish their effectiveness. Lens restoration kits are available if the lenses have become cloudy or yellowed over time. This not only improves the look of your vehicle but also ensures optimal performance of the headlights.

By attending to these basic maintenance and replacement needs, you help keep your 2000 Subaru Legacy safe and road-ready. Whether you choose to perform these tasks yourself or seek professional assistance, understanding the fundamentals of headlight care can make a significant difference in your vehicle's performance and your overall driving experience.
